🔍 What is Ipamorelin?

Peptide Structure and Nomenclature:
Ipamorelin is a synthetic pentapeptide with the following precise characteristics :

Specification Details
Sequence Aib-His-D-2-Nal-D-Phe-Lys-NH2
Sequence (Full Name) 2-aminoisobutyryl-histidyl-3-(2-naphthyl)-D-alanyl-D-phenylalanyl-lysinamide
Molecular Formula C₃₈H₄₉N₉O₅
Molecular Weight ~711.86 g/mol
Monoisotopic Mass 711.39 Da
CAS Number 170851-70-4 (free base); 170851-69-1 (acetate salt)
PubChem CID 5488790
Synonyms NNC 26-0161, Ipamorelin acetate
IUPAC Name (2S)-6-amino-2-[[(2R)-2-[[(2R)-2-[[(2S)-2-[[2-[(2-amino-2-methylpropanoyl)amino]-3-(1H-imidazol-5-yl)propanoyl]amino]-3-(2-naphthyl)propanoyl]amino]-3-phenylpropanoyl]amino]hexanamide

The Hallmark of Selectivity:
The defining feature of Ipamorelin is its exceptional selectivity profile:

  • Potent GHS-R Agonist: It is a highly potent and specific agonist of the growth hormone secretagogue receptor (GHS-R1a), effectively stimulating GH release.
  • Minimal Appetite Stimulation: Unlike other GHRPs such as GHRP-6, Ipamorelin does not significantly activate the NPY/AgRP neurons in the hypothalamus, resulting in a negligible effect on appetite and food intake in research models .
  • No Prolactin or Cortisol Elevation: It demonstrates a clean endocrine profile, with studies showing no significant elevation of prolactin or cortisol, which can be confounding variables in research with other secretagogues .
  • Gastroprotective Properties: Despite its lack of appetite stimulation, it retains gastroprotective effects, which is a unique characteristic for a GHS-R agonist .

  • Mechanism of Action: Ipamorelin is a potent, highly selective agonist of the growth hormone secretagogue receptor type 1a (GHS-R1a). Its binding stimulates GH release via:
    • Pituitary Activation: Directly stimulates somatotroph cells in the anterior pituitary to release GH .
    • Hypothalamic Action: Acts on the hypothalamus to antagonize somatostatin tone, thereby disinhibiting GH secretion .
    • Synergy with GHRH: Potentiates the GH-releasing effect of GHRH, making it a valuable tool in combination studies .
    • Gastroprotection: Activates GHS-R in the gut, mediating protective effects on the gastric mucosa independently of its central effects on appetite .

Q: How does Ipamorelin compare to other GHRPs like GHRP-6 or GHRP-2?

A: This is a key differentiator. While GHRP-6 and GHRP-2 are potent GH releasers, they are associated with significant appetite stimulation (especially GHRP-6) and can affect other hormones. Ipamorelin is often described as the “cleanest” GHRP because it is a highly selective GHS-R agonist that potently stimulates GH release without the orexigenic and endocrine side effects . It also retains gastroprotective properties.
